#VU43092 Stack-based buffer overflow in Shockwave Player - CVE-2013-0636
Published: February 13, 2013 / Updated: August 11, 2020
Shockwave Player
Adobe
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code on the target system.
The vulnerability exists due to a boundary error when processing unspecified vectors. A remote unauthenticated attacker can trigger stack-based buffer overflow and execute arbitrary code on the target system.
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may result in complete compromise of vulnerable system.
